Oracle GoldenGate 11g安装与配置详述

需积分: 10 0 下载量 181 浏览量 更新于2024-07-20 收藏 479KB PDF 举报
Oracle GoldenGate是一款强大的数据复制工具,它在企业级数据集成中扮演着关键角色,特别适用于数据库之间的实时或批量数据迁移、备份和恢复。本篇文章主要介绍了Oracle GoldenGate 11g的安装与配置步骤,适用于从Oracle 10g R2升级到11g R2的测试环境。 1. **介绍**: Oracle GoldenGate安装配置首先从简介开始,概述了它的核心功能和应用场景,包括数据复制的高效性和可靠性。这对于理解整个过程至关重要。 2. **下载GoldenGate 11g**: 文档指导用户从Oracle官方网站下载适合的版本,确保与源系统和目标系统兼容,这是配置的前提。 3. **准备测试环境**: 要求读者为从10g R2到11g R2的升级创建一个稳定的测试环境,包括设置必要的硬件和软件环境,确保数据迁移过程中的稳定性。 4. **Linux上安装GoldenGate 11g**: - 创建安装目录:为GoldenGate创建专用的安装路径,便于管理和维护。 - 解压下载文件:将下载的安装包解压缩到指定位置。 - 创建子工作目录:为了组织和管理GoldenGate的不同组件,如配置文件和日志文件。 5. **配置Oracle数据库**: - 创建GoldenGate用户:为GoldenGate服务分配一个专用账户,以确保安全性和权限。 - 启用源系统辅助日志模式:允许GoldenGate捕获额外的日志信息。 - 源系统启用归档模式:为了支持数据的完整恢复。 - 强制日志模式:提高数据一致性,减少数据丢失的可能性。 6. **配置GoldenGate Manager (MGR)**: - 在源系统上配置MGR:设置MGR的相关参数,它是GoldenGate的核心管理工具。 - 配置目标系统的MGR:确保与源系统的MGR通信正常。 7. **直接加载初始数据**: - 配置提取过程:定义数据提取规则和参数,以确定哪些数据需要复制。 - 配置复制过程:设置目标系统的接收和处理方式。 - 完成初始加载:执行数据迁移,并验证数据完整性。 8. **配置提取过程**: - 修改提取进程参数:根据具体需求调整参数以优化性能。 - 设置本地跟踪:创建本地跟踪文件,记录重要的操作信息。 - 启动主提取进程:确保数据从源系统正确提取。 9. **配置Pump过程**: - Pump是GoldenGate中的一个重要组件,负责数据转换和压缩。文档详细描述了如何配置Pump以适应不同的数据处理需求。 通过以上步骤,读者可以全面了解Oracle GoldenGate 11g的安装和配置过程,从基础的环境准备到高级的配置选项,确保数据迁移的顺利进行。在实际操作中,可能需要根据具体的数据库架构和业务需求进行定制化配置。